Yale has adopted a test-optional policy for first-year and transfer applicants in the 2021-22 cycle.

Is Yale requiring SAT for Class of 2022?

For students applying to enroll in the fall of 2022, Yale will temporarily suspend the requirement that applicants submit results from the ACT or SAT .

Which Ivies are test optional for 2021?

Cornell University and Columbia University were the two first Ivy League schools to announce that they are extending their test-optional policies for the 2021-22 admissions cycle.

Is Yale requiring ACT scores?

Yale has temporarily suspended its requirement that first-year and transfer applicants submit results from the ACT or SAT. ... Yale's policy is designed to accommodate all high school seniors during this unprecedented moment with a straightforward option: report ACT or SAT scores if you wish.

Does Yale require SAT 2021?

Yale announced on Thursday that it will continue to be test optional for the 2021-2022 admissions cycle due to the ongoing COVID-19 pandemic. ... Yale will allow students to submit SAT or ACT scores if they wish, but maintains that students who choose not to submit scores will not be disadvantaged.

Does Harvard require SAT for 2021?

Due to the continuing COVID-19 pandemic, Harvard is extending our standardized testing policy through the 2021-2022 application cycle. We will allow students to apply for admission without requiring ACT or SAT test results .

Are Ivies test optional for 2022?

Since every Ivy League college—Yale, Princeton, Harvard, Brown, Columbia, Barnard*, Dartmouth, University of Pennsylvania, and Cornell—extended their test-optional policies to include Fall 2022 admissions , current high school Class of 2022 juniors will not be obligated to submit SAT or ACT scores with their application ...

What is the highest SAT score?

The highest SAT score you can possibly earn is 1600 . The lowest SAT score is 400. Your total SAT score is comprised of a Math section score and an Evidence-Based Reading and Writing score. Each SAT section is scored between 200 and 800 points.
